Jean-Baptiste DUMONT was born 8 March 1705 in Saint-Michel-de-Bellechasse, Canada, New France

Jean-Baptiste DUMONT was the child of Julien DUMONT dit LAFLEUR   and   Marie-Madeleine TOURNEROCHE and the grandchild of: (maternal)  Robert TOURNEROCHE and Marie TARGER

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):

Jean-Baptiste  married  Geneviève MONTABERT dite ST-LOUIS 6 May 1743 in L'Assomption, Canada, New France .  The couple had (at least) 1 child.
Geneviève MONTABERT dite ST-LOUIS  was born 27 August 1715 in Charlesbourg, Québec, Québec, Canada (Bourg Royal).  Geneviève died 6 March 1784 in L'Assomption, Québec, Canada (St-Pierre-du-Portage).  Geneviève was the child of Etienne MONTABERT (MONTABEU) dit ST-LOUIS and Geneviève ROTUREAU.

Jean-Baptiste DUMONT died 30 May 1778 in L'Assomption, Province of Québec, Canada .

Did You Know? Québec Généalogie - Over time, Québec has gone through a series of name changes
From its inception in the early 1600s until 1760, it was called Canada, New France.
1760 to 1763, it was simply Canada
1763 to 1791 - Province of Québec
1791 to 1867 - Lower Canada
1867 to present - Québec, Canada.
